A veterinary practice in Stroud is seeking an enthusiastic and passionate Registered Veterinary Nurse to complement their experienced team. You will join the nursing team in providing excellent patient and client care. Undertaking all aspects of nursing care with schedule three procedures encouraged. You will be required to take part in an OOH weekend and bank holiday rota. This is inpatient care only between the hours of 10pm and 8am with time off given the same week.
Hours are negotiable preferably between 24-40 per week. Hours are between 7.30am and 8.30pm rotating through wards, theatre and prep. Salary is between £22,000 and £27,000 FTE depending on experience.
The practice is a teaching practice, where nurses are encouraged to provide clinical coaching for their students. They actively support their team in pursuing areas that are of interest to them and offer generously funded CPD.
